Lane Cove Waste Collection has developed a notable specialisation around fibro and asbestos-related issues, given the number of original homes throughout the suburb go back to the mid-twentieth century when these structure products were standard practice for building. House owners undertaking bathroom remodellings, garage conversions or general home updates regularly discover aging fibro sheeting behind walls or underneath flooring, materials that can not merely be tossed into a basic waste run together with everyday household rubbish. A properly notified Lane Cove Waste Collection supplier comprehends the legal requirements around determining, managing and transporting thought asbestos-containing products, often encouraging customers to organize specialist testing before proceeding, safeguarding both the removal team and the house owner from the severe health dangers related to troubling these older structure materials without proper preventative measure.
